That Johan Garpenlöv will make his last season as Tre Kronor's national team captain was clear at the end of October.

Who will succeed him is not yet clear.

- My three years as head coach did not turn out as planned, at least not the first two, but it is the same for everyone.

Now all focus is on the season ahead of us, Garpenlöv said then.

A name that has appeared in the discussions about the new national team captain is Växjö coach Sam Hallam.

The 42-year-old has an expiring contract with the SHL club and has not yet made a decision about the future.

- We have talked a lot and know where we stand, but no decisions have been made in any direction.

I can 't say anything at all right now.

We have a dialogue internally and when we are ready to go out with it, we will do it, says Hallam in the CHL period break to SVT about the situation in Växjö.

Hallam says that he has not received the question from the union, but does not close the door for a future in Tre Kronor.

- An honorary assignment of course.

It is perhaps the finest position you can have purely sporting in Swedish ice hockey.

If you get the request, you really have to think twice, says Hallam.

Sam Hallam led Växjö to the Swedish Championship gold this spring, which was the third Swedish Championship gold in seven years for the club.
